Aspire Systems celebrates 'PRODUCTEERS' on its 12th anniversary

Aspire Systems celebrated its 12th anniversary on August 2nd 2008 at Don Bosco Auditorium, Chennai. It was a much awaited event, celebrated every year on company day with Aspirians, their families and friends. “This year the theme was ‘Producteers – The Kings and Queens of Product Engineering’. It is a tribute to Aspire’s product engineers and their exceptional work in the niche software product engineering space. We made the celebrations king-size to make all our Producteers feel special”, says Satish Chathanath, Head of Aspire’s Corporate Communication team..

Welcome to the August issue of Aspire’s newsletter! This time our focus is on New Product Development.

Any new product effort (taking a product from concept to launch) is inherently risky and to ensure that a software product will be a success in the marketplace is a challenging proposition. Additionally, with the advent of Web 2.0, the rules for building new software products have changed.

Faster, cheaper, better – ISVs have no choice but to cater to these constant demands expected of their products. While lower hardware and infrastructure costs, cloud computing, new technologies and development frameworks have helped software vendors cope with these demands to some extent, there is still room for improvement. Software vendors have to constantly find ways to build better products with better functionality, improved usability, involve and collaborate with their end users frequently, innovate and iterate, and do all of this in ultra quick development cycles.

New Product Development using Ruby-on-Rails

Major changes are taking place in the way software is being built today, and the timeframes in which software gets built. Ruby-on-Rails (RoR) is an open-source web development framework that supports rapid development, extensive collaboration and has a Web 2.0 focus. This paper discusses the merits and demerits of RoR as a platform of choice for building the next generation of new web applications and products.


Building successful Consumer Internet Applications

With the increased usage of consumer internet products, many a consumer internet innovation will move into the enterprise. Product companies that don’t incorporate relevant Web 2.0 features into their products run the risk of losing out to the competition. This paper discusses software built in the consumer internet space and addresses how technology and process innovations can be leveraged to develop better and faster software.

Rapid Development of a Loyalty Management System

A start-up ISV had a vision to develop a loyalty management platform for retailers in the US. Aspire engaged with the ISV from concept-to-market (through design, development, testing, deployment, roll-out and support phases) to develop an integrated hardware and software loyalty solution in just over 4 months.

Desktop Solution for a Consumer Internet Program

A media and direct marketing company needed a desktop product which would provide marketing opportunities for advertisers while helping its members avail various offers from affiliated suppliers. Aspire helped the customer develop a user friendly consumer internet product with solid underlying architecture and powerful security features, within schedule and budget.
